Career Highlights
Robbie first gained widespread recognition for her role as Donna Freedman on the soap opera ‘Neighbours’, which she joined in 2008. However, it was her breakthrough performance in Martin Scorsese’s ‘The Wolf of Wall Street’ (2013) opposite Leonardo DiCaprio that launched her into international stardom. Portraying the dazzling Naomi Lapaglia, Robbie captivated audiences with her powerful performance.
Since then, she has starred in several critically acclaimed films, including ‘I, Tonya’ (2017), for which she received an Academy Award nomination for Best Actress. Her portrayal of Olympic figure skater Tonya Harding was both compelling and complex, earning her accolades from critics and audiences alike. More recently, Robbie dazzled audiences in ‘Barbie’ (2023), where she took on the titular role in a film that became a cultural phenomenon, further solidifying her position as a leading actress in Hollywood.
Recent Events
In 2023, Margo Robbie received significant attention not only for her performances but also for her role as a producer. She co-founded the production company LuckyChap Entertainment, which has been instrumental in promoting female-driven narratives in film. With projects like ‘Promising Young Woman’, the company has shone a light on stories that challenge the status quo and empower women. Additionally, Robbie has actively participated in various panels promoting equality and diversity in the industry.
